WebAug 25, 2024 · We define habitat networks as assemblages of patches of a given priority habitat type, because priority habitats receive distinct legal recognition and underpin … The interaction between habitat fragmentation and harvesting generated … WebJul 6, 2024 · As habitat patches become more and more fragmented, they can display area to perimeter ratios so low that they are no longer suitable to interior species. Eventually fragmented patches may become so small or narrow that they consist entirely of edge and contain no interior cover.

WebDec 6, 2024 · Restoring and reconnecting small, isolated habitat patches should be an immediate conservation priority. Chicago Wilderness is a good example of an effort linking small- and medium-sized habitat tracts into a large conservation network that spans four states – Wisconsin, Illinois, Indiana and Michigan.
